#2334d7 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2334d7 is composed of 13.7% red, 20.4% green and 84.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 83.7% cyan, 75.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 15.7% black. It has a hue angle of 234.3 degrees, a saturation of 72% and a lightness of 49%. #2334d7 color hex could be obtained by blending #4668ff with #0000af.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

Shades and Tints of #2334d7
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02030d is the darkest color, while #fbfbf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#2334d7
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7a7a80 is the less saturated color, while #061df4 is the most saturated one.
